titleOfInvention Optically anisotropic layer, optical film, polarizer and image display device
abstract The subject of this invention is to provide the optical anisotropic layer which suppresses the generation|occurence|production of haze and is excellent in winding adaptability, and the optical film which has an optical anisotropy layer, a polarizing plate, and an image display apparatus. The optically anisotropic layer of the present invention is obtained by polymerizing a polymerizable liquid crystal composition containing a polymerizable liquid crystal compound. In the optically anisotropic layer, each of the three-dimensional surface roughness data is obtained by Fourier transformation. When the amplitude value of wavelength is set to L, the amplitude value L of wavelength 5.0 μm or more is 0.125 or more, and the amplitude value L of wavelength 2.0 to 2.5 μm is 0.025 or less.
